Let be a CM field that is Galois over , and let be a CM type of . The quantities are Shimura period symbols, and denotes transcendence degree over . Yoshida's conjecture.
The conjecture includes and was described by Yoshida as a consequence of Deligne's conjecture, itself a special case of Grothendieck's period conjecture. The source does not state a resolution.

W. Dale Brownawell, Chieh-Yu Chang, Matthew A. Papanikolas and Fu-Tsun Wei, “Function Field Analogue of Shimura's Conjecture on Period Symbols”, arXiv:2203.09131 (2022).
